On Premise PBX Historic Phone Systems are considered ‘On Premise’ because it includes equipment and PSTN phone lines inside the company’s offices. The On Premise Phone System Each office in the diagram has a PBX (phone system) installed locally, which in turn is connected to the local telephone exchange via local phone lines. Every user communicates with customers, and each other, via the public phone network and each call is likely to be chargeable.
